DAVAO CITY – Sen. Bong Go condemned the attack at the Mindanao State University in Marawi City on Sunday morning, December 3, in which four persons were killed and 50 others were injured.

“Taus-puso akong nakikiramay sa mga pamilya ng mga namatayan at nasaktan sa pag-atakeng ito. Masakit para sa sinumang magulang, kapatid, o anak, ang mawalan ng mahal sa buhay lalo na kung dulot ng karahasan,” Go said in a statement.
(I wholeheartedly extend my condolences to the families of those who lost their lives and injured in this attack. It is painful for anyone, be it a parent, sibling, or child, to lose a loved one, especially due to violence)
The vice chairman of the Senate Committees on National Defense and Public Order urged law enforcement agencies to diligently pursue and apprehend those accountable for the incident and advocated their punishment to the full extent of the law.
Go said that acts of terrorism on educational institutions, like the MSU, must be condemned. He added that ensuring the safety of students in schools from terrorist threats is a paramount priority for fostering a secure learning environment.
“The function of terrorism is to terrorize people. If we allow ourselves to be terrorized, terrorists win. As such, we must remain united and should not allow this crime to trigger sectarian hatred and further animosity among Filipino people,” the senator said.
Go said that the people of Marawi have overcome the challenges of the Marawi Siege and it is crucial not to let another terrorist act hinder the ongoing efforts to achieve lasting peace and development in the city.
Marawi City has a history of diverse communities coexisting peacefully, and everyone should preserve this harmony, Go said.
